Go India Stocks and Its AI-Powered Research Focus

Go India Stocks builds research tooling for a wide range of investment users, including retail investors, mutual funds, fund houses, and SEBI-registered analysts. The company’s work is centered on AI-powered research solutions that support investment professionals in understanding markets more efficiently. Its tools are designed to help identify market trends, uncover insights from financial data, and speed up the research process. In simple terms, the focus is on making financial research more effective through technology while serving users who rely on timely and structured analysis.
